Learning Center Article – How to Calculate PoE Budgets
PoE is one of the greatest things in networking. It allows you to power a device with an Ethernet cable. This cuts on infrastructure costs and gives you a ton more flexibility in how you design a network. But, PoE does have limitations. You can only draw so much power from a single switch and figuring that out is essential for network design. To help you with that, you can calculate your PoE budget, and that’s what this tutorial is all about.

- Skylo, a partner of Google, Samsung, and Verizon, has successfully completed its first satellite-powered voice calls. Using satellites from Viasat and EchoStar, the company says its network can support tens of millions of calls monthly per region.
- Google has rolled out the new My Pixel App, replacing Pixel Tips. Designed to be the all-in-one hub for Pixel devices, the app helps users unlock their phone’s full potential with tips, tools, and easy access to features.
- Google is rolling out two new Translate updates: a customized language practice tool to set your level and goals, and a real-time translation upgrade that switches between languages seamlessly. Now available on Android and iOS.
